Nutritional Insights


To comprehend Dave's Hot Chicken nutritional values, it's essential to assess the nutrient profile in their offerings. The menu mainly features chicken tenders, sandwiches, and sliders, each packed with a spicy flavor. The chicken is usually breaded and fried, leading to elevated calorie counts but also offering a solid protein source, which is crucial for muscle maintenance and growth.



Caloric Breakdown


Caloric values can vary greatly depending on the specific item and serving size. Here’s a breakdown of some of the top selections and their estimated calorie content:



  • Chicken Tenders (1 piece): About 300 calories

  • Dave’s Slider: Roughly around 450 calories

  • Sandwich: About 600 calories

  • Hot Chicken Combo (2 tenders, fries, and drink): Close to 1,000+ calories


These figures may vary based on the spiciness level chosen and any add-ons or sides.



Macronutrient Details


The macronutrient composition differs by item but typically includes:



  • Protein: A key nutrient, with chicken tenders providing about 20-30 grams of protein per serving, depending on size.

  • Carbohydrates: Breaded options and buns contribute significant carbs, often ranging from 30-50 grams.

  • Fats: Fried selections may have elevated fat levels, frequently exceeding 20 grams per serving.



Sodium Levels and Health Considerations


Another important factor in Dave's Hot Chicken nutrition is sodium content. Fast food generally has elevated sodium levels, and Dave's is no exception. A single meal can contain more than a thousand milligrams of sodium, which is nearly half the daily limit. Excessive sodium can lead to health issues like high blood pressure, so caution is essential.
